Why Replacement Letters Matter
Replacement letters are official communications used to request a substitute for something. This could be anything from a damaged item to a lost certificate. They are important because they:
- Formally document your request, providing a written record.
- Clearly outline the reason for the replacement.
- Set expectations for the recipient regarding the desired outcome.
A well-written replacement letter should be polite, concise, and include all necessary information. This increases the likelihood of a positive response and a smooth replacement process. Consider the following when writing your letter:
- Identify the item needing replacement.
- Explain the reason for the replacement (e.g., damage, loss).
- Provide any necessary details, such as order numbers or dates.
- State your desired outcome (e.g., a new product, a replacement document).
Finally, ensure the accuracy of the information provided. Mistakes can cause delays.

Replacement Request for a Damaged Product
Subject: Replacement Request – Order #12345 – Damaged Bluetooth Speaker
Dear [Company Name] Customer Service,
I am writing to request a replacement for a Bluetooth speaker I recently purchased from your website. My order number is #12345, and the speaker was delivered on October 26, 2023. Upon unpacking the speaker, I noticed significant damage to the casing, making it unusable.
I have attached photos of the damaged speaker as proof. I would appreciate it if you could send a replacement speaker as soon as possible. Please let me know the procedure for returning the damaged product. I look forward to your prompt response and a resolution to this issue.
Sincerely,
[Your Name]
[Your Address]
[Your Email]
[Your Phone Number]
Replacement of a Lost Certificate
Subject: Request for Replacement Certificate – [Certificate Name]
Dear [Issuing Authority],
I am writing to request a replacement copy of my [Certificate Name] certificate. I believe I have lost the original. The certificate was issued on [Date of Issuance] and my details are as follows:
- Full Name: [Your Full Name]
- Date of Birth: [Your Date of Birth]
- [Other Relevant Details, e.g., ID Number, Certificate Number, etc.]
I kindly request information on the procedure and any associated fees for obtaining a replacement certificate. I would be grateful if you could send the replacement to the address below:
[Your Address]
Thank you for your time and assistance.
Sincerely,
[Your Name]
[Your Contact Information]

Replacement Request for a Lost Passport
Subject: Application for Replacement Passport
Dear [Passport Issuing Authority],
I am writing to report the loss of my passport and to apply for a replacement. My passport details are as follows:
- Passport Number: [Your Passport Number]
- Full Name: [Your Full Name]
- Date of Birth: [Your Date of Birth]
- Date of Issue: [Date of Issue of your Passport]
- Place of Issue: [Place of Issue of your Passport]
I lost my passport on [Date of Loss] in [Location of Loss]. I have already reported the loss to [Mention if you reported to the Police]. I have attached the necessary documents as per the guidelines, including a copy of my [Driver’s license, birth certificate or another identification]. Please let me know the next steps to obtain a replacement passport and any associated fees.
Thank you for your assistance.
Sincerely,
[Your Name]
[Your Contact Information]
